Retail Study: Product availability is especially important from the consumers' perspective
2024-07-04 14:00
Conclusion: Nearly 80% of the surveyed consumers criticize the availability of fresh products such as fruits and vegetables in grocery stores. Younger consumers, in particular, are sensitive to availability issues and expect consistent access to these products.

Switzerland: The bush berry season has started.
2024-07-04 09:00
The Swiss Fruit Association (SOV) estimates that this summer 2,225 tons of raspberries, 525 tons of blackberries, 847 tons of blueberries, and 356 tons of red currants will be produced. "This year's harvest quantities are above the average of the past five years for almost all crops. Only with the

"If we don't plan properly, we will have a shortage of organic pears by the end of December."
2024-07-04 00:00
A very unstable spring is expected to have an impact on the upcoming Belgian top fruit harvest. Conventional producers are already predicting lower volumes, and it seems that organic hard fruit will also be affected. In pears, we anticipate being able to harvest up to 30 percent less.

Peru could export grapes to China by air this year.
2024-07-04 00:00
Peru will be able to export table grapes by air to the Chinese market thanks to an agreement reached during the visit of the president of Peru, Dina Boluarte, to China. "Peru is one of the world's main exporters of table grapes, blueberries, avocados, and mangoes. The government's objective is to increase trade opportunities and strengthen economic ties with China," said Boluarte.

Effective July 1, 2024, Olympic Food Group will acquire the commercial operations of the Greek Grape Company (GGC). GGC, with its 30 hectares, is one of the largest grape cultivation sites in Greece. This acquisition will enhance Olympic Food Group's capabilities in the grape industry.

Rapid and simple quality testing of entomopathogenic fungi on farms
2024-07-04 00:00
Entomopathogenic fungi, such as Beauveria bassiana and Metarhizium brunneum, are commonly used as bio-insecticides in products like BotaniGard and Lalguard M52. These biopesticides are living organisms, and the spores must be viable for the product to be effective. This video showcases a simple method

Melone Mantovano Igp, it requires the warmth of July and August.
2024-07-04 00:00
The commercial campaign for Melone Mantovano Igp is now in full swing: "July and August crucial for the whole season," says the president of the Consortium, Mauro Aguzzi. The surfaces remain stable at 2 thousand hectares.
